Default DVR-MS files vs .TS Files

I have recently installed Media Portal and was under the impression from the FAQ's that it would record TV and create files of type dvr-ms.

But, my system appears to be creating .ts files.

Can anyone explain why?
and
What is the difference between dvr-ms and .ts files.

.ts files are the raw mpeg transport stream which can directly be used by many encoding apps.
It's main advantage is support for h.264 (used for HDTV or DVB-T in many countries), support for multiple audio streams (e.g. Dolby Digital + 2 different languages), subtitles, etc.

I used to use MCE (which created dvr-ms files) to record NZ Horse races. I would then compress them (convert to wmv) to keep an archive of NZ Horse races.
When using MP, I have looked at the 'Compress' option within MYTV/Recorded TV/Compress but it only appears to allow dvr-ms files to be compressed.

How do I compress .ts files (to create wmv files)?
Or
How do I get MP to create dvr-ms files rather than .ts files?

Do not use TVServer then, uninstall and use MP's internal TVEngine for dvr-ms recordings.

Better still if you wish to convert, keep TVServer then use MCEBuddy to change to wmv or to h.264.

search MCEBuddy to get my settings.
